Singled Out: How Two Million British Women Survived Without Men After the First World War



Publisher: O=U=P 2008 | 328 Pages | ISBN: 0195378229 | EPUB | 4 MB

Almost three-quarters of a million British soldiers lost their lives during the First World War, and many more were incapacitated by their wounds, leaving behind a generation of women who, raised to see marriage as "the crown and joy of woman's life," suddenly discovered that they were left without an escort to life's great feast.
